About Hongxing Luo

Hongxing Luo is a scholar working on Issues, ethics and legal aspects, Cardiology and Cardiovascular Medicine and General Dentistry, having authored 27 papers that have together received 199 indexed citations. Recurring topics across this work include Phonocardiography and Auscultation Techniques (8 papers), ECG Monitoring and Analysis (5 papers) and Cardiac pacing and defibrillation studies (5 papers). The work is most often cited by research in Health Informatics (8 citations), Issues, ethics and legal aspects (7 citations) and General Dentistry (6 citations). Hongxing Luo has collaborated with scholars based in China, Netherlands and United Kingdom. Frequent co-authors include Frits W. Prinzen, Jarosław Meyer-Szary, Chuanyu Gao, Robert Sabiniewicz, Zhongmin Wang, Tammo Delhaas, Juntao Wang, Zhongmin Wang, Haijia Yu and Jingchao Li. Their work appears in journals such as PLoS Computational Biology, Oncotarget and Frontiers in Physiology.
